可能是由于以下原因导致的:
- 防火墙设置:服务器上的防火墙可能阻止了远程访问数据库的连接。需要确保服务器的防火墙允许数据库端口的访问。
- 数据库配置:数据库可能没有配置为允许远程访问。需要检查数据库的配置文件,确保允许远程连接。
- 网络连接问题:可能存在网络连接问题,导致无法建立与服务器的连接。需要检查网络连接是否正常,并确保网络配置正确。
- 权限设置:数据库用户可能没有被授予远程访问的权限。需要检查数据库用户的权限设置,并确保允许远程访问。
- IP地址限制:数据库可能设置了只允许特定IP地址或IP地址范围的访问。需要检查数据库的IP地址限制设置,并确保允许远程访问的IP地址。
对于解决无法远程访问服务器数据库的问题,可以考虑以下解决方案:
- 检查服务器防火墙设置,确保数据库端口的访问被允许。
- 检查数据库的配置文件,确保允许远程连接。
- 检查网络连接是否正常,确保网络配置正确。
- 检查数据库用户的权限设置,确保允许远程访问。
- 检查数据库的IP地址限制设置,确保允许远程访问的IP地址。
腾讯云提供了一系列与数据库相关的产品,可以根据具体需求选择适合的产品。例如,腾讯云的云数据库MySQL、云数据库MongoDB等产品可以提供稳定可靠的数据库服务。具体产品介绍和链接如下:
- 云数据库MySQL:腾讯云提供的一种关系型数据库服务,具有高可用、高性能、高安全性等特点。详细信息请参考:云数据库MySQL
- 云数据库MongoDB:腾讯云提供的一种NoSQL数据库服务,适用于大规模数据存储和高并发读写场景。详细信息请参考:云数据库MongoDB
以上是针对无法远程访问服务器数据库的问题的一般性解决方案和腾讯云相关产品介绍,具体解决方法和产品选择应根据实际情况进行调整。